Quark cluster contribution to cumulative proton emission in fragmentation of carbon ions
B. M. Abramov ; P.N. Alekseev ; Yu. A. Borodin ; S. A. Bulychjov ; I. A. Dukhovskoy ; A. I. Khanov ; A. P. Krutenkova ; V. V. Kulikov ; M. A. Martemyanov ; M. A. Matsyuk ; E. N. Turdakina ;
Date 23 Apr 2013
AbstractIn the FRAGM experiment at heavy ion accelerator complex TWAC-ITEP, the proton yields at an angle 3.5$^circ$ have been measured at fragmentation of carbon ions at $T_0 = $ 0.6, 0.95 and 2.0 GeV/nucleon on beryllium target. The data are presented as invariant proton yields on cumulative variable $x$ in the range 0.9 < $x$ < 2.4. Proton spectra cover six orders of invariant cross section magnitude. They have been analyzed in the framework of quark cluster fragmentation model. Fragmentation functions of quark-gluon string model are used. The probabilities of the existence of multi-quark clusters in carbon nuclei are estimated to be 8--12% for six-quark clusters and 0.2--0.6% for nine-quark clusters.
